87.50 percent of the population in 39429 drive to work alone. 0.00 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 65.10 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 11.16 percent of the residents in 39429 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.10 members with about 2.13 cars available per household.
An estimate of 82.60 percent of the residents in 39429 has some form of health insurance. 43.84 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 50.35 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 39429 would have to travel an average of 1.03 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Marion General Hospital . In a 20-mile radius, there are 58 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 39429, Columbia, Mississippi.

As of , an estimate of 15,995 residents live in 39429 with a median age of 41.2 years. 23.09 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 18.63 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 36.53 percent of the residents in 39429 is currently married, and 22.07 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 39429 is $4,065.83.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 39429 is approximately $518. The median household spends about 12.74 percent of their income on housing.
